No SmartPay for Anti-2A Companies Act
To prohibit the Administrator of General Services from awarding contracts for certain commercial payment systems under the SmartPay Program, and for other purposes.
Summary
This bill prohibits the General Services Administration (GSA) from awarding contracts under the federal SmartPay Program to payment processing companies that have implemented a separate merchant category code for gun retailers. The SmartPay Program provides payment cards for federal employee purchases. The bill would effectively exclude from future federal contracts any payment processors that have created a distinct categorization for firearms retailers. Existing SmartPay contracts awarded before the bill's enactment would not be affected by this prohibition.

IN THE HOUSE OF REPRESENTATIVES
January 3, 2025
Mr. Biggs of Arizona (for himself, Mr. Ogles, and Mr. Cline) introduced the following bill; which was referred to the Committee on Oversight and Government Reform
A BILL
To prohibit the Administrator of General Services from awarding contracts for certain commercial payment systems under the SmartPay Program, and for other purposes.
Be it enacted by the Senate and House of Representatives of the United States of America in Congress assembled,
SECTION 1. SHORT TITLE.
This Act may be cited as the “No SmartPay for Anti-2A Companies Act”.
SEC. 2. PROHIBITION ON AWARDING CONTRACTS FOR CERTAIN COMMERCIAL PAYMENT SYSTEMS UNDER THE SMARTPAY PROGRAM.
(a) In General.—The Administrator of General Services may not award a contract under the SmartPay Program for the procurement of a commercial payment system that uses a payment processing agency that has implemented a merchant category code for gun retailers.
(b) Applicability.—This Act shall not apply to any contract awarded before the date of the enactment of this Act. <all>
